Brandon⁤ Moreno⁣ Remains on the Sidelines, Eyes ⁤UFC Flyweight Title

Brandon Moreno, a cornerstone ‍of the UFC’s flyweight division, recently confirmed he‍ won’t be competing ​at the upcoming ⁣Noche UFC event on September 13th.‌ This‍ leaves⁢ the Mexican superstar in a ​frustrating state‍ of ​limbo as he actively​ seeks his path ⁣back⁢ to ⁢championship contention.

Moreno expressed his disappointment,stating he hasn’t received any official fight offers from ⁤the UFC ‍for the Noche UFC card. This annual event, designed to celebrate Mexican fighting spirit‌ and Mexican ​Independence⁢ Day, was initially planned for Guadalajara, Mexico, but has since been ⁣relocated to San Antonio, Texas. ​

Despite not being slated for the‌ September card, Moreno remains focused on his training. ⁢He’s using this​ downtime to refine his skills and prepare for ⁤his certain ⁢return to the Octagon. However, he’s also vocal about his eagerness to fight, emphasizing his desire to reclaim the flyweight ‌title.

Moreno, widely considered one‍ of the greatest Mexican fighters ‌in UFC history, believes he⁢ has​ what it takes to once again become champion. He’s proven his‌ mettle in grueling⁢ battles and possesses⁢ the skill set to challenge anyone in the division.
